Ultimecia did not give birth to Sephiroth; they are from different game universes. Ultimecia is a character from "Final Fantasy VIII," while Sephiroth is from "Final Fantasy VII." Their stories and origins are distinct, with Sephiroth being born from the character Lucrecia Crescent, and Ultimecia being a sorceress from the future. Therefore, there is no connection between them regarding parentage.

Ultimecia does not give birth to Sephiroth in the Final Fantasy series; this is a common misconception. Sephiroth is actually the son of Lucrecia Crescent and Hojo, a scientist from Shinra. Ultimecia is a powerful sorceress from Final Fantasy VIII and has no direct connection to Sephiroth, who is a character from Final Fantasy VII. Each character and their stories belong to separate narratives within the Final Fantasy franchise.
